Henin-Kuznetsova clash in the final

CNN-IBN

Justine Henin has clearly dominated the US Open this year. The top seed has made it to the finals and with not much trouble.

Henin was up against Venus Williams. Venus played some good tennis but was unable to find her rhythm. She lost the first set in a tie-breaker and did not recover after that.

Henin's played some attacking tennis to take away the second set 6-4. Henin is in her 2nd straight US Open finals and has already won 6 Grand Slam titles. Winning at the Flushing Meadows once in 2003.

And she will play Russia's Svetlana Kuznetsova in the finals. Kuznetsova started sluggishly in her match against Anna Chakvetadze but recovered after losing the 1st set.

She won the second set 6-1 and at this point Chakvetadze's inexperience clearly showed. She lost her momentum, losing the match 6-3, 1-6, 1-6. Svetlana Kuznetsova has also won the US Open once before in 2004. This is the only grand slam she has won.
